Output d05a4379ccd3fd0143f90bd802df85f53f6c92f81f29792bfe730ecab5052db6:3

value
24521636
script pubkey
OP_0 OP_PUSHBYTES_32 b9e96a0a00451d5c07d2023dcad1f7019e9d202d9c990653fb1cb45018035297
address
bc1qh85k5zsqg5w4cp7jqg7u450hqx0f6gpdnjvsv5lmrj69qxqr22ts690ved
transaction
d05a4379ccd3fd0143f90bd802df85f53f6c92f81f29792bfe730ecab5052db6
spent
true